Policy Priorities

Population Connection works with our sister organization, Population Connection Action Fund, to expand access to safe, affordable, and comprehensive reproductive health care worldwide by:

  • Engaging people across the country to take action against the Global Gag Rule and to put pressure on members of Congress to support the bill to permanently repeal it, the Global Health, Empowerment, and Rights (HER) Act
  • Urging Congress to repeal the Helms Amendment through the Abortion Is Health Care Everywhere Act
  • Demanding increased funding for international family planning and reproductive health programs to ensure that every individual seeking care can make their own health care decisions—without exceptions
  • Fighting against the Supreme Court’s reversal of Roe v. Wade by pushing for the passage of the Women’s Health Protection Act (WHPA)

The Global Gag Rule penalizes foreign health care providers that provide a full range of information and services that are legal within their own countries. It stifles democratic participation by prohibiting assistance to organizations that speak out about the impact of unsafe abortion in their own countries. The Helms Amendment has been used to ban foreign assistance from funding abortion services under any circumstances, even in cases of rape, incest, or to save the life of the pregnant person. It is simply impossible to have a serious discussion about reproductive health and maternal mortality in the developing world without discussing the importance of safe abortion access. The Global Gag Rule and the Helms Amendment are two of the most odious policies ever enacted on foreign assistance funding—they erode access to comprehensive reproductive health care, including abortion—and it is time for both policies to end, permanently.

And here in the United States, abortion is no longer protected by the Constitution, since the Supreme Court ruled 6-3 to overturn Roe v. Wade in Dobbs v. Jackson Women’s Health Organization on June 24, 2022.
